1185 MARSH RD REDWOOD CITY, CA 94063 Get Directions
1185 MARSH RD REDWOOD CITY, CA 94063 Get Directions
Togetherville, Inc. was founded in 2011. Togetherville, Inc. specializes in Internet Host Services.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.